🔥 服务器遭CC攻击瘫痪?这5招防御策略让黑客无从下手!

服务器防御CC攻击的全面策略

在当今数字化时代,分布式拒绝服务攻击,特别是针对应用层的CC攻击,已成为网站与服务器运营者的主要威胁之一。CC攻击通过模拟大量正常用户请求,耗尽服务器的连接、带宽或应用资源,导致合法用户无法访问服务。因此,构建一套多层次、立体化的防御体系至关重要。

理解攻击原理:防御的第一步

CC攻击的核心在于利用海量看似合法的请求,例如频繁刷新页面、重复提交表单或调用消耗资源的API接口。攻击者通常控制僵尸网络发起这些请求,使得攻击源分散,难以简单屏蔽。服务器在应对时,可能因进程占满、数据库负载过高或带宽耗尽而瘫痪。因此,防御必须从精准识别异常流量入手。
文章插图

基础架构与配置优化

稳固的防御始于服务器本身的基础设置。合理配置Web服务器是首要环节。例如,在Nginx中,可以限制单个IP的连接频率和速率,设置`limit_req`和`limit_conn`模块来遏制高频请求。同时,调整操作系统参数,如增加最大文件描述符数量、优化TCP/IP堆栈设置,能提升服务器整体的承载能力。此外,将静态资源与动态内容分离,并采用CDN分发,可以有效分散流量压力,隐藏服务器真实IP。

部署专业的防护工具与服务

对于中大型业务,依靠手动配置往往不足,需要借助专业防护方案。Web应用防火墙是防御CC攻击的核心工具。云服务商提供的WAF服务能够基于行为分析、人机识别技术,智能过滤恶意流量。例如,通过验证码挑战、JavaScript指纹识别或请求特征分析,区分真实用户与机器人。在攻击流量巨大时,可以启动云端清洗,将恶意流量在骨干网边缘拦截,确保正常流量抵达服务器。

实时监控与应急响应

有效的防御离不开持续的监控和快速的响应机制。部署实时监控系统,密切关注服务器的CPU、内存、带宽使用率以及数据库查询频率等关键指标。一旦发现异常波动,立即触发警报。应制定详细的应急响应预案,包括:一键切换至高防IP、临时启用严格的访问限制规则,甚至将服务降级以保障核心功能。事后,必须详细分析攻击日志,追溯攻击源和模式,用于优化未来的防御策略。

总结:构建动态防御文化

防御CC攻击并非一劳永逸,而是一个持续的过程。它要求运维人员将安全思维融入架构设计的每个环节,从代码优化减少资源消耗,到基础设施的弹性扩展。结合“基础加固、工具防护、智能监控”的三层理念,方能构建起弹性的防御体系,确保在线业务在复杂的网络威胁中保持稳定与可靠。
文章插图
文章插图

评论(3)

发表评论

环保爱好者 2023-06-15 14:30
这是一个非常重要的协议!希望各国能够真正落实承诺,为我们的子孙后代留下一个更美好的地球。
回复 点赞(15)
气候变化研究者 2023-06-15 12:15
协议内容令人鼓舞,但关键还在于执行。我们需要建立有效的监督机制,确保各国履行承诺。同时,技术创新也是实现减排目标的关键。
回复 点赞(8)
普通市民 2023-06-15 10:45
作为普通人,我们也能为气候变化做出贡献。比如减少使用一次性塑料制品,选择公共交通等。希望更多人加入到环保行动中来。
回复 点赞(22)